What is UXM?
UXM is a comprehensive digital workplace observability platform designed to give organizations complete visibility into how users, devices, applications, and networks perform in real time.
Empowering Superior End-User Experience
With UXM, organizations can monitor, analyze, and enhance end-user experiences across all environments — from physical and virtual desktops to web, SaaS, VDI/DaaS, and hybrid network setups.
By understanding exactly how users experience technology, businesses can proactively eliminate performance bottlenecks, improve reliability, and boost overall productivity.
How UXM Works
UXM captures insights directly from endpoints and real user interactions through a lightweight agent, providing real-user monitoring (RUM). It also uses synthetic testing and telemetry to continuously measure and validate system performance, responsiveness, and reliability.
Together, these data sources help IT teams quickly identify adoption challenges, connectivity issues, and hardware limitations that impact employees and customers alike.
